Wildman, G.; Adlam, K.A.M.; Cartwright, C.E.. 2015 User guide for the GeoSure Insurance Product (version 7). Nottingham, UK, British Geological Survey, 15pp. (OR/15/021) (Unpublished)
Abstract
The GeoSure Insurance Product (GIP) provides the potential insurance risk due to natural ground movement. It incorporates the combined effects of the 6 GeoSure hazards on (low-rise) buildings and links these to a postcode database – the Derived Postcode Database. A series of GIS (Geographical Information System) maps show the most significant hazard areas. The ground movement, or subsidence, hazards included are landslides, shrink-swell clays, soluble rocks, running sands, compressible ground and collapsible deposits.
This document accompanies the latest Version 7 release (May 2015) of the GeoSure Insurance Product and included Derived Postcode Database.
